definition

Individuals with Mental Disabilities, previously referred to as Mental Retardation, are those who have significantly lower than average intelligence and experience difficulty with daily living skills. Mental Disabilities vary greatly from mild to extremely severe, although people with mild disabilities account for eighty-five to ninety percent of all those identified.

Mental Disabilities are the result of biological factors and are sometimes associated with chromosomal abnormalities. Children with mental disorders develop intellectually and physically more slowly than their non-disabled peers. They need more time to learn new skills, and they may have particular difficulty with language, perception, memory and social skills.
